Changeset 206
- Timestamp:
- 01/29/05 15:56:52 (4 years ago)
- Location:
- trunk
- Files:
-
- 7 modified
-
RELEASE (modified) (1 diff)
-
configure.in (modified) (1 diff)
-
plugins/file-sync/src/file_sync.c (modified) (1 diff)
-
src/opensync_filter.c (modified) (3 diffs)
-
tests/check_filter.c (modified) (2 diffs)
-
tests/check_multisync.c (modified) (1 diff)
-
tests/support.c (modified) (1 diff)
Legend:
- Unmodified
- Added
- Removed
-
trunk/RELEASE
r153 r206 8 8 - increment the version number in configure.in 9 9 10 - "make distcheck" (DO NOT just "make dist" - pass the check!)10 - run ./buildtest.sh and pass tes test! 11 11 12 - if make distcheckfails, fix it.12 - if ./buildtest.sh fails, fix it. 13 13 14 14 - Run "make check" again several times to try to see race conditions. 15 15 You can also use the osyncstress tool. 16 16 17 - once distchecksucceeds, "svn commit"17 - once ./buildtest.sh succeeds, "svn commit" 18 18 19 19 - if someone else made changes and the commit fails, 20 you have to "svn up" and run "make distcheck"again20 you have to "svn up" and run ./buildtest.sh again 21 21 22 - once the commit succeeds, "svn cp trunk branches/opensync-0.XX"22 - once the commit succeeds, "svn cp trunk tags/opensync-0.XX" 23 23 24 24 - upload the tarball to releases. make sure the version numbers are the same! -
trunk/configure.in
r205 r206 3 3 AC_PREREQ(2.58) 4 4 AC_INIT(configure.in) 5 AM_INIT_AUTOMAKE(opensync, 0.0 7)5 AM_INIT_AUTOMAKE(opensync, 0.08) 6 6 AM_CONFIG_HEADER(config.h) 7 7 -
trunk/plugins/file-sync/src/file_sync.c
r183 r206 136 136 filesyncinfo *fsinfo = (filesyncinfo *)osync_context_get_plugin_data(ctx); 137 137 if (osync_member_get_slow_sync(fsinfo->member, "data")) { 138 osync_debug("FILE-SYNC", 1, "Setting slow sync");138 osync_debug("FILE-SYNC", 3, "Setting slow sync"); 139 139 osync_hashtable_set_slow_sync(fsinfo->hashtable, "data"); 140 140 } -
trunk/src/opensync_filter.c
r203 r206 175 175 g_assert(filter); 176 176 g_assert(change); 177 osync_debug("OSFLT", 0, "Starting to invoke filter for change %s", change->uid);177 osync_debug("OSFLT", 3, "Starting to invoke filter for change %s", change->uid); 178 178 if (filter->sourcememberid && change->sourcemember && filter->sourcememberid != change->sourcemember->id) 179 179 return OSYNC_FILTER_IGNORE; … … 192 192 } 193 193 194 osync_debug("OSFLT", 0, "Change %s passed the filter!", change->uid);194 osync_debug("OSFLT", 3, "Change %s passed the filter!", change->uid); 195 195 //We passed the filter. Now we can return the action 196 196 if (!filter->hook) … … 206 206 GList *f = NULL; 207 207 int ret = TRUE; 208 osync_debug("OSFLT", 0, "Checking if change %s is allowed for member %lli. Filters to invoke: %i", change->uid, destmember->id, g_list_length(filters));208 osync_debug("OSFLT", 3, "Checking if change %s is allowed for member %lli. Filters to invoke: %i", change->uid, destmember->id, g_list_length(filters)); 209 209 for (f = filters; f; f = f->next) { 210 210 OSyncFilter *filter = f->data; -
trunk/tests/check_filter.c
r203 r206 298 298 { 299 299 Suite *s = suite_create("Filter"); 300 Suite *s2 = suite_create("Filter");300 //Suite *s2 = suite_create("Filter"); 301 301 302 302 create_case(s, "filter_setup", filter_setup); … … 306 306 create_case(s, "filter_save_and_load", filter_save_and_load); 307 307 create_case(s, "filter_sync_vcard_only", filter_sync_vcard_only); 308 create_case(s 2, "filter_destobjtype_delete", filter_destobjtype_delete);309 310 return s 2;308 create_case(s, "filter_destobjtype_delete", filter_destobjtype_delete); 309 310 return s; 311 311 } 312 312 -
trunk/tests/check_multisync.c
r191 r206 2140 2140 { 2141 2141 Suite *s = suite_create("Multisync"); 2142 //Suite *s2 = suite_create("Multisync"); 2142 2143 create_case(s, "multisync_easy_new", multisync_easy_new); 2143 2144 create_case(s, "multisync_dual_new", multisync_dual_new); -
trunk/tests/support.c
r186 r206 191 191 mark_point(); 192 192 OSyncMember *member = osync_member_from_id(group, memberid); 193 mark_point(); 193 194 OSyncHashTable *table = osync_hashtable_new(); 194 195 mark_point(); 195 196 osync_hashtable_load(table, member); 197 mark_point(); 196 198 fail_unless(osync_hashtable_num_entries(table) == entries, NULL); 197 199 return table;
